Corryville Station sits on Short Vine Street just north of downtown, a few blocks from the University of Cincinnati's uptown campus and the medical district. For students, hospital staff, and Over-the-Rhine residents who want to stay close to the city core, it is one of the handier USPS counters at which to submit a first-time application.
A postal clerk here acts as the acceptance agent: they check your identification, watch you sign Form DS-11, and seal your citizenship evidence and photo into the sworn envelope that travels to a State Department processing center. Because this is a smaller neighborhood station, passport work is handled at set times rather than at every window.

Call ahead: passport acceptance at neighborhood stations like Corryville runs on a booking system, not walk-ins, and minors under 16 need both parents or guardians present with proof of the relationship.
